On 8/12/26 8:16 AM, [email protected] wrote: > Thank you for your contribution! Sashiko AI review found 1 potential issue(s) to consider: > - [High] ABBA deadlock in the probe error path between kernfs active reference and guests_lock. > -- > > --- Patch [8]: [PATCH v3 8/9] s390/vfio-ap: Fix NULL deref in status_show() during queue probe --- > commit dd5ddcd73e238630c53e21354f9251a158e8bee2 > Author: Anthony Krowiak <[email protected]> > > s390/vfio-ap: Fix NULL deref in status_show() during queue probe > > This commit fixes a NULL pointer dereference in status_show() during queue > probe by acquiring update locks before creating the sysfs attribute group. > This ensures any concurrent read blocks until driver data is set and locks > are released. > >> diff --git a/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c b/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c >> index cb1e5db69d8a7..3652ba792be73 100644 >> --- a/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c >> +++ b/drivers/s390/crypto/vfio_ap_ops.c >> @@ -2419,14 +2419,17 @@ void vfio_ap_mdev_unregister(void) >> >> int vfio_ap_mdev_probe_queue(struct ap_device *apdev) >> { >> - int ret; >> + int ret, apqn; >> struct vfio_ap_queue *q; >> DECLARE_BITMAP(apm_filtered, AP_DEVICES); >> struct ap_matrix_mdev *matrix_mdev; >> >> + apqn = to_ap_queue(&apdev->device)->qid; >> + matrix_mdev = get_update_locks_by_apqn(apqn); >> + >> ret = sysfs_create_group(&apdev->device.kobj, &vfio_queue_attr_group); >> if (ret) >> - return ret; >> + goto err_release_locks; >> >> q = kzalloc_obj(*q); >> if (!q) { >> @@ -2434,11 +2437,10 @@ int vfio_ap_mdev_probe_queue(struct ap_device *apdev) >> goto err_remove_group; >> } > [ ... ] >> @@ -2468,6 +2470,8 @@ int vfio_ap_mdev_probe_queue(struct ap_device *apdev) >> >> err_remove_group: >> sysfs_remove_group(&apdev->device.kobj, &vfio_queue_attr_group); > [Severity: High] > Does this create an ABBA deadlock on the error path? > > If kzalloc_obj() fails, we jump to err_remove_group and call > sysfs_remove_group() while still holding matrix_dev->guests_lock (acquired > via get_update_locks_by_apqn()). > > If a concurrent reader opens the 'status' sysfs file before we hit the error > path, it acquires a kernfs active reference and blocks on: > > status_show() > mutex_lock(&matrix_dev->guests_lock); > > Then sysfs_remove_group() blocks in kernfs_drain() waiting for the reader to > release its active reference, resulting in a deadlock. release_update_locks_for_mdev() needs to be called before sysfs_remove_group > >> +err_release_locks: >> + release_update_locks_for_mdev(matrix_mdev); >> return ret; >> }
